characteristics that define qualitative research. A number of authors of roductory texts convey these characteristics, such as Creswell (2013), Hatch (2002), and Marshall and Rossman (2011). Natural setting: Qualitative researchers tend to collect data in the field at the site where participants experience the issue or problem under study. Oct 05, 2015 · Creswell say that though there are many method types with qualitative research, five types have been identified across a wide range of qualitative research; Narrative, Phenomenology, Ethnography, Case Study and Grounded Theory (p.187).
